Nope, it's different. It's not for editing bitmaps, it's for
composing an icns file out of multiple preexisting bitmaps.


On Thursday, August 23, 2001, at 01:51 , John Stringham wrote:

It would seem to me that an application lurking in the Developer folder is called "IconComposer." Is this just coincidence or is this the aforementioned IconBuilder app?

- John Stringham


IconBuilder of NeXTStep, crippled in Mac OS X Server, and trashed completely
in OS X. So far as I know, you need a 3rd party software for it now. Don't
ask me why.

(Since we are in the dev list, you can do that yourself using
NSBitmapImageRep, though ;)))
